Job description
Sous Chef

Location: Near St James’s Park, London
Salary: £41,000 per annum
Hours: 40 hours per week
Schedule: Monday to Friday
Overtime: Paid at time and a half

We are looking for a talented and motivated Sous Chef to join a high‑end staff dining operation near St James’s Park. You will be working in a small, professional kitchen team alongside a Head Chef and CDP, in a calm, well‑organised environment with a strong focus on food quality, consistency, and chef wellbeing.

About the role
  • Supporting the Head Chef in the day‑to‑day running of the kitchen
  • Producing fresh, seasonal food to a consistently high standard
  • Maintaining excellent food safety, hygiene, and kitchen organisation
  • Contributing to menu development and daily service
  • Working closely with and supporting the CDP
What we’re looking for
  • A genuine passion for fresh, well‑executed food
  • A calm, organised, and professional approach in the kitchen
  • Strong communication and teamwork skills
  • An interest in health, wellbeing, and maintaining a good work‑life balance
What we offer
  • £41,000 salary
  • 40‑hour working week
  • Monday to Friday only
  • Paid overtime at time and a half
  • High‑end staff dining environment
  • Small, supportive kitchen team
  • A workplace that values health and wellbeing
